Output 686bad064331d232155b7e88927f0af95663399b26a5ffa615cce6ae3994e73f:31

value
588029
script pubkey
OP_0 OP_PUSHBYTES_20 968042cd9d3bab10ec5825ac2e5461d9365aa0f5
address
bc1qj6qy9nva8w43pmzcykkzu4rpmym94g84htwtys
transaction
686bad064331d232155b7e88927f0af95663399b26a5ffa615cce6ae3994e73f
spent
true